Not a good idea to jump aboard an old thread like you did. I think the answer could be found above, but here is my short summary.
1. Nothing you do with TurboTax applies to what you would do here.
2. You need a client and a preparer signature and dates on the 8879. You do that by one of two ways. Wet signature from the taxpayer(s) or e-signature from DocuSign (or whatever other service you might find) when you can't get the wet signature.
